Subject: Memtrace cut-over complete

Team,

Cut-over to Memtrace v2 for GPU memory profiling finished last night. Old v1 agents are disabled; any tickets referencing v1 dashboards should be closed as resolved-by-migration. Sampling overhead is now under 2% and allocation traces include kernel names. Known gap: profiles older than 30 days were not migrated. Point customers at the v2 docs for setup questions. For reference when troubleshooting, the agent now runs with the following configuration.

settings of bagaf-bawip:
[aldax]
port = 5000
region = south-4
host = aldax.brasklabs.corp
team = brivan
timeout_ms = 2000
retries = 2

Subject: On-call heads-up — Tinwhistle sidecar

Welcome to the rotation. The Tinwhistle metrics-aggregation sidecar runs beside every Copperline service pod. If dashboards go flat, check the sidecar first, not the service. Restarting the pod clears 90% of issues. Flush interval is 15s; don't lower it. Alert thresholds and the restart checklist are kept on the internal on-call page.

wiki page, kahog-hahig: https://vault.zemvargrid.internal/display/deploy/repo/settings/merge_requests/job/settings/6f3b933774dbc5320a4daa18

**Release checklist — StormPing fan-out**

Hey, before you approve: double-check the alert fan-out now batches per-region instead of per-subscriber. Old path hammered the queue whenever Gale County issued overlapping advisories. New batching logic lives in the dispatcher module — give the retry bounds a skeptical look. Verified against staging with synthetic squall alerts. The candidate build is pinned below.

session token of kahog-bahif = htk9_f63daec35